** The Toyota repair market serving Lindsay, Nebraska, is characterized by a reliance on nearby regional service centers, primarily in Norfolk (approximately a 30-minute drive). Lindsay itself has very limited automotive repair options, none of which advertise as Toyota or hybrid specialists. The market in Norfolk is moderately competitive with several high-quality, independent shops that have built strong reputations over decades. These shops compete directly with the local Toyota dealership (Veterans Auto) by offering more personalized service and often lower labor rates. Pricing for specialized Toyota repair in this region is generally reasonable compared to national averages, with diagnostic fees typically ranging from $120-$150 and labor rates around $110-$130 per hour. For highly complex issues, particularly with hybrid systems or advanced electronics, the expertise found at shops like Tynon's and Vern's is considered essential and provides a crucial service to Toyota owners in the rural communities surrounding Norfolk.
